Skip to main content

用于现代服务套件的马尔可夫链(聊天)机器人(discord、irc、twitter、mastodon、file、linein)

项目描述

Pyborg 是许多协议(Discord、IRC、Twitter 等)的马尔科夫链机器人,它根据消息及其数据库生成回复。

派皮 编解码器 构建状态 文件状态

安装

我们在奶酪店!耶!

pip install pyborg

如果你想要 git 的最新版本,你需要在源目录中安装带有诗歌的项目。

可以通过以下方式找到早期测试/测试版:

pip install --pre pyborg

请注意,我们使用的是 Python 3.6+(用于花哨的类型声明)。

随着pyborg 2.0 的发布,Python 2 的支持被取消了。

还有几个附加功能:“nlp”、“systemd”、“subtitles”、“graphing”。在撰写本文时,一些附加功能可能是相当实验性的,例如“绘图”。

例如pip install pyborg[nlp]

基本用法

pyborg是我们新的统一 pyborg 命令行界面。

文档

文档可以在 RTD 上找到。

笔记

Pyborg 正在跳过 1.3 版;这用于临时数据库/“大脑”重组,效果不佳。

古老的原始 tarball 托管在 Gna!现在已经消失了。谢天谢地,互联网档案馆有一份!

Pyborg 最初由 Tom Morton 和 Sébastien Dailly 开发。

建议的 NLTK 数据

Pyborg 在安装和配置时可以使用 nltk 标记和标记。标记需要averaged_perceptron_tagger和标记化需要punkt. 这需要nlp额外的。

项目详情


下载文件

下载适用于您平台的文件。如果您不确定要选择哪个,请了解有关安装包的更多信息。

源分布

pyborg-2.0.0.tar.gz (148.1 kB 查看哈希

已上传 source

内置分布

pyborg-2.0.0-py3-none-any.whl (131.3 kB 查看哈希

已上传 py3